The iShares Bitcoin Trust by BlackRock has reached a record level of assets under management, standing out amid the unstable situation in the Bitcoin market.
Record Assets of iShares Bitcoin Trust
The iShares Bitcoin Trust (IBIT) by BlackRock has reached a record of $91.06 billion in assets under management. According to the latest market data, total net inflows to IBIT reached $58.04 billion as of August 13, highlighting sustained investor interest. On the same day, the fund closed at $69.84 per share, trading 0.57% above its net asset value.
Bitcoin Price Drop and Consequences
IBIT's record coincided with a turbulent week for Bitcoin. BTC reached a record high of $124,000, driven by expectations of a 25 basis point cut in the U.S. Federal Reserve's interest rates. However, hotter-than-expected U.S. Producer Price Index (PPI) data disappointed the market, triggering a rapid sell-off. Within minutes, Bitcoin fell below $118,000, resulting in over $1 billion in total liquidations.
